That’s actually a very big trope/fear in Japan. They stereotype gay people as predatory. That’s a big part of the metaphor in yuri kuma arashi (and anime about lesbians in Japan and the stereotype of predatory lesbians and japans bullying and homophobic culture). It’s directed by somebody who has been in writing queer characters into anime since pretty much the beginning and has always explored queer characters in a meaningful way. Director Kunihiko ikuhara responsible for utena, a lot of the sailor moon anime, Marwari penguin drum, yuri kuma arashi, and sarazanmai. Japan still very much has the belief that it’s wrong but they don’t mind what people do behind closed doors but that those people do not deserve the same rights such as marriage. If you’re gay or trans they don’t want you to talk about it and think you should keep it to yourself and not show it visibly. Same for mental health. They’re far behind in civil rights and most people don’t know they actually have a powerful far right movement as well and that their prime minister is very conservative and their Conservative party holds a lot of power.
